§ 8011.5. — 8011.5. (Amended by Stats. 2022, Ch. 452, Sec. 56.)
California·Code CORP Corporations Code - CORP·Div. 2.·Title 1. DIVISION 2. NONPROFIT CORPORATION LAW·Part 3. PART 3. NONPROFIT MUTUAL BENEFIT CORPORATIONS·Ch. 10. CHAPTER 10. Mergers·Art. 1. ARTICLE 1. Merger
Each membership of the same class of any constituent corporation (other than the cancellation of memberships held by a surviving corporation or its parent or a wholly owned subsidiary of either in a constituent corporation) shall be treated equally with respect to any distribution of cash, property, rights or securities unless:
(a)all members of the class consent or (b) the Commissioner of Financial Protection and Innovation has approved the terms and conditions of the transaction and the fairness of the terms pursuant to Section 25142.

Legislative History
Amended by Stats. 2022, Ch. 452, Sec. 56. (SB 1498) Effective January 1, 2023.
